Patent-Anspruch:Patent claim: Ausführungsform des Verfahrens zur Verbesserung von. Aluminat und Silikat enthaltenden hydraulischen Bindemitteln, wie Hochofenschlacken und aus denselben hergestellten Zementen, Portlandzement u. dgl. durch Zusatz von Bariumsalzen. nach Patent 204699, dadurch gekennzeichnet, daß man den Bindemitteln vor oder nach dem Vermählen an Stelle von Bariumkarbonat eine den im Bindemittel und in dem als Anmachwasser verwendeten Meerwasser vorhandenen löslichen Sulfaten äquivalente Menge einer Verbindung zusetzt, deren Base ein unlösliches Sulfat bildet.Embodiment of the method for improving. Aluminate and silicate containing hydraulic binders, such as blast furnace slags and from the same manufactured cements, Portland cement and the like by adding barium salts. according to patent 204699, characterized in that the binders are added in place of barium carbonate before or after grinding one of the soluble sulfates present in the binder and in the seawater used as mixing water equivalent amount of a compound is added, the base of which forms an insoluble sulfate.
